М
Молодежь
К
Компьютеры-и-электроника
Д
Дом-и-сад
С
Стиль-и-уход-за-собой
П
Праздники-и-традиции
Т
Транспорт
П
Путешествия
С
Семейная-жизнь
Ф
Философия-и-религия
Б
Без категории
М
Мир-работы
Х
Хобби-и-рукоделие
И
Искусство-и-развлечения
В
Взаимоотношения
З
Здоровье
К
Кулинария-и-гостеприимство
Ф
Финансы-и-бизнес
П
Питомцы-и-животные
О
Образование
О
Образование-и-коммуникации
денчик298
денчик298
01.03.2021 11:21 •  Информатика

С решением (питон)
1) В программе описан одномерный целочисленный массив с индексами от 0 до 10. Ниже представлен фрагмент программы, обрабатывающей данный массив:

s = 0

n = 10

for i in range(0,n-1):

s = s + A[i] - A[I + 2]

В начале выполнения этого фрагмента в массиве находились трёхзначные натуральные числа. Какое наибольшее значение может иметь переменная s после выполнения данной программы?

2) В программе используется одномерный целочисленный массив A с индексами от 0 до 9. Значения элементов равны 6; 9; 7; 2; 1; 5; 0; 3; 4; 8 соответственно, т.е. A[0] = 6; A[1] = 9 и т.д.

Определите значение переменной c после выполнения следующего фрагмента программы, записанного ниже на разных языках программирования.

c = 0

for i in range(1, 10):

if A[i-1] < A[i]:

c = c + 1

t = A[i]

A[i] = A[i-1]

A[i-1] = t

3) В программе используется одномерный целочисленный массив A с индексами от 1 до 25. Ниже представлен фрагмент программы, в котором задаются значения элементов:

n = 25

A[1]= 2

for i in range(2, n+1):

A[i] = 2*A[i–1] % 10

Чему будет равно значение A[25] после выполнения фрагмента программы?

4) Дан целочисленный массив из 20 элементов. Элементы массива могут принимать целые значения от 0 до 1000. Опишите на русском языке или на одном из языков программирования алгоритм, позволяющий найти и вывести минимальное значение среди элементов массива, которые имеют чётное значение и не делятся на три. Гарантируется, что в исходном массиве есть хотя бы один элемент, значение которого чётно и не кратно трем.

Исходные данные объявлены так, как показано ниже. Запрещается использовать переменные, не описанные ниже, но использовать все описанные переменные не обязательно.

# допускается также

# использовать две

# целочисленные переменные j и m

a = []

n = 20

for i in range(0, n):

a.append(int(input()))

...

5) Дан целочисленный массив из 30 элементов. Элементы массива могут принимать натуральные значения от 1 до 10000 включительно. Найти количество элементов массива, сумма цифр которых кратна 5, а затем заменить каждый такой элемент на количество таких элементов. Гарантируется, что хотя бы один такой элемент в массиве есть. В качестве результата необходимо вывести изменённый массив, каждый элемент выводится с новой строчки.
Например, для исходного массива из шести элементов:

1121 3002 50 5 33 27

программа должна вывести следующий массив

4 4 4 4 33 27

Исходные данные объявлены так, как показано ниже. Запрещается использовать переменные, не описанные ниже, но разрешается не использовать некоторые из описанных переменных.

# допускается также

# использовать две

# целочисленные переменные j, k, s

a = []

n = 30

for i in range(0, n):

a.append(int(input()))

👇
Открыть все ответы
Ответ:
Каролина311
Каролина311
01.03.2021

Если что это джава.

1)  Scanner num = new Scanner(System.in);

 int first;

 System.out.print("Введите число: ");

 first = num.nextInt();

 if(first > 0) {

 first = first * 3;

 System.out.println(first);

 }

 else if(first < 0) {

  first = first / 4 ;

  System.out.println(first);

 }

Это первое

2)

 Scanner num = new Scanner(System.in);

 int first, second;

 System.out.print("Введите первое число: ");

 first = num.nextInt();

 System.out.print("Введите второе число: ");

 second = num.nextInt();

 if(first > second) {

  System.out.println(first);

 }

 else if(first==second) {

   

 }

 else {

  System.out.println(second);

 }

Это второе

А да и не забудь импортировать java.util.Scanner;

без этого работать не будет

Удачи)

Объяснение:

4,6(28 оценок)
Ответ:
Madinauakhitova
Madinauakhitova
01.03.2021

В секунду через этот канал связи может быть передано до 86 кБайт = 86*1024*8 бит = 704512 бит

В эту же секунду в записи передаётся 44100 двоичных значений для каждого из двух каналов (т.к. стерео). То есть, всего 2*44100 = 88200 значений

Поделим число бит, передаваемое на максимальной скорости на число двоичный значений, и мы получим сколько бит можно выделить максимально на каждое двоичное значение:

704512 / 88200 ≈ 7,988 бит

То есть, для передачи 8 бит на значение совсем чуть чуть не хватает скорости.

Получается, разрядность дискретизации могла быть максимум 7 бит.

Примечание: для передачи 8 бит на значение нужна скорость 8*88200/8/1024 = 86,1328125 кБ/с

4,6(30 оценок)
Новые ответы от MOGZ: Информатика
logo
Вход Регистрация
Что ты хочешь узнать?
Спроси Mozg
Открыть лучший ответ